What are Comprehensive Milestone Inspections?

Comprehensive milestone inspections involve a series of detailed evaluations conducted at specific stages of a construction project. These inspections typically occur at critical milestones, such as foundation, framing, electrical and plumbing rough-ins, insulation, and final completion. Each inspection assesses different aspects of the construction process to ensure compliance with building codes, safety standards, and project specifications.

Why are Milestone Inspections Important in Florida?


In Florida, where properties are susceptible to a range of environmental factors such as high winds, flooding, and humidity, ensuring structural integrity and safety is paramount. Comprehensive milestone inspections help identify potential issues early in the construction process, allowing for timely corrections and preventing costly delays or safety hazards down the line. Additionally, Florida's strict building codes and regulations require adherence to specific standards to mitigate risks associated with natural disasters like hurricanes and tropical storms.

Key Areas Covered in Comprehensive Milestone Inspections:

Foundation Inspection: 

Ensures the foundation is properly constructed and meets structural requirements to support the building safely.

Framing Inspection: 

Assesses the framing components, including walls, floors, and roof structures, to verify structural stability and compliance with building codes.

Electrical and Plumbing Inspections: 

Checks the installation of electrical wiring, fixtures, and plumbing systems to ensure they meet safety and functionality standards.

Insulation Inspection: 

Examines the insulation materials and installation to verify energy efficiency and compliance with thermal performance requirements.

Final Completion Inspection: 

Conducted before occupancy, this comprehensive inspection evaluates all aspects of the property to ensure it meets all applicable codes, regulations, and contractual specifications.
